Can a e350 5.4 be supercharged?

Hey guys,

I know anything is possible but would a 99-04 SVT Supercharger from an f150 fit into a van? Would be pretty cool if it could. My 4x4 rv is very heavy and could benefit from more power, I wonder if this is an option. My gas mileage now is about 8mpg, makes me wonder if supercharged would be any better or worse? The extra 100 foot pounds of torque would be nice.

What do you think?

Re: Can a e350 5.4 be supercharged?

Just check the extra height required for the 'charger. I suspect it will fit. The superchargers I've seen all took up extra space in the valley, and were not taller.

You might have to switch to hyrdoboost brakes, if you need more space for the drive belt.

Whipple used to make a V10 supercharger, and some of those went into vans. They don't make that model anymore though.

Superchargers are parasitic though, so they generally reduce efficiency.

If you also want better efficiency, you may want to go with a turbo instead. STS sells a bolt-on F150 kit. Should work fine on the vans too. Most F150 5.4L exhausts also work on the vans.

Re: Can a e350 5.4 be supercharged?

The Lighting supercharger will not fit. The throttlebody curves over the top and will not fit in our engine bay. I am thinking about doing this to my van using a Kenne Bell kit that has the throttlebody wrapping around the drivers side like stock meaning it is no taller. A Paxton kit that front mounts might work and as the mounts for that should be the same for 4.6 and 5.4 it should be easier to come by.
